WebbBeetles represent the largest insect group with around 4,000 species in Britain and 300,000 worldwide. They are easy to recognise as their front wings are hard, covering the second pair of wings and the abdomen. All beetles have biting mouthparts. There are three native species in Britain of the Anthrenus genus, of which the varied carpet beetle, Anthrenus verbasci, is a common house and museum pest.. It is a small (1.5-3.5 mm) and round beetle with elytra (wing cases) clothed with white, golden-yellow and black scales forming a variegated pattern of white, orange …

WebbThe Zebra Longhorn Beetle (Typocerus zebra) is a species that grows to 16mm. Beetles of this genus have black and yellow coloring. The elytra are mostly black. Yellow parts of the elytra are seen in the form of triangles, bands, and stripes. The Zebra Longhorn Beetle has very long black antennae. The ox beetle is a type of rhinoceros beetle that has not one, not two, but three horns! Male beetles have two horns behind their head and a larger horn in the center. While female beetles don’t have any horns, they do have small bumps called tubercles where horns would normally be. 2. early signs of cardiac tamponadeWebb1 dec. 2024 · One variety of household pest that can fit the "tiny black beetle" description is the common carpet beetle.
